Report Description<br />

<strong>Flexible</strong> electronics, popularly known as flex circuits, have created a vibrant market since the<br />

past few years. They find a wide range of applications in healthcare <strong>and</strong> medical, wearable<br />

electronics, automotive, mobile devices, consumer electronics, military <strong>and</strong> defence, <strong>and</strong><br />

biometrics, <strong>and</strong> continue to transform the way the electronics are being used <strong>and</strong> made<br />

conventionally. The global market of flexible electronics, though currently in its developing<br />

stage, is predicted to gain momentum in the near future <strong>and</strong> grow at a double digit CAGR over<br />

the forecast period <strong>2014</strong>-<strong>2020</strong>.<br />

In addition to offering transformational advantages in terms of product shape, weight, <strong>and</strong><br />

durability, flex circuits also provide 3D configurations to product designs. Flex circuits have also<br />

held significant impact on allied industries, including wearable electronics, smart medical<br />

devices, cell phones, connectors, <strong>and</strong> IoT.<br />

Global <strong>Flexible</strong> <strong>Electronics</strong> <strong>Market</strong>: Key Drivers<br />

Superiority of Compact, <strong>Flexible</strong> Devices<br />

As consumer devices are turning more compact retaining their smarter <strong>and</strong> more integrated<br />

functioning, the dem<strong>and</strong> for flex circuits is anticipated to escalate.


Report Description<br />

Flex circuits are printed on ultra-thin substrates such as plastic, which impart them the foldable,<br />

rollable, <strong>and</strong> bendable characteristics without affecting the functionality.<br />

Preference to Light Weight, Portable Devices<br />

Consumers are increasingly preferring light weight devices over conventional ones, for the<br />

convenience of portability. <strong>Flexible</strong> electronics are formed on Kapton or similar materials, which<br />

carry more than 70% of their weight <strong>and</strong> offer immense flexibility. This is another key property<br />

that pushes the dem<strong>and</strong> for flex circuits in the market.<br />

Higher Energy Efficiency<br />

Devices based on the flexible electronics technology consume lesser energy compared to<br />

conventional electronic devices, <strong>and</strong> generate lesser heat while being used. This property is<br />

crucial in popularising flex circuits in the market.<br />

Growing Use of Consumer Electronic Devices<br />

Consumers are increasingly using devices such as smartphones, smart glasses, smart watches,<br />

<strong>and</strong> e-book or newspapers, which is propelling the dem<strong>and</strong> for flexible electronics.


Report Description<br />

However, the complexity of circuit assembly <strong>and</strong> higher costs are foreseen to be the biggest<br />

barriers to the mass adoption of flex circuits.<br />

Flex circuits have been serving novel applications in medical <strong>and</strong> healthcare sector since the past<br />

few years. <strong>Flexible</strong> organic electronics can be used in organ implants in the near future, owing to<br />

their high compatibility with major biological systems.<br />

Bendable smartphones are predicted to be the future of smartphone industry.<br />

Research on the applications of flexible electronics in building-integrated photovoltaics (BIPVs) is<br />

in progress, <strong>and</strong> is anticipated to the drive the market over the forecast period.<br />

The applications of flexible electronics in manufacturing flexible, non-breakable, waterproof<br />

computing displays is expected to attract major revenue opportunities in the near future.<br />

Research has indicated that the flexible electronics technology is highly suitable for signage<br />

boards.

Key Players: <strong>Flexible</strong> <strong>Electronics</strong> <strong>Market</strong><br />

The dominant players in the global flexible electronics market include LG Corporation, Samsung<br />

<strong>Electronics</strong>, PARC, Inc., Cymbet Corporation, <strong>and</strong> Solar Frontier. Apple <strong>and</strong> its iPhone screen<br />

supplier LG <strong>Electronics</strong> might launch the arrival of a new, ultrathin, low-power iPhone with<br />

flexible OLED screen, some where between 2017 <strong>and</strong> 2018. However, LG has already launched a<br />

smartphone that can be bent to a certain degree – G Flex2, in 2015. Recently in 2016, Samsung<br />

has filed two patents with the United States Patent <strong>and</strong> Trademark Office (USPTO), for an<br />

"artificial muscle" system, allowing smartphones to bend in a variety of shapes without getting<br />

damaged.
